    Cracker Barrel's Facebook page doesn't normally spark much discussion,
    but that changed when the company said this week that it is adding a plant-based sausage patty to the restaurant chain's menu.

    Suddenly, customers swarmed the page, with some calling the decision a
    "crock" and "garbage" and vowing never to return. By Thursday morning,
    the Facebook post had drawn more than 7,000 comments, compared with the
    usual 100 or so replies to a typical Cracker Barrel post.

    "Are you kidding me? Who do you think your customer base is?" one person
    wrote. "I still order the double meat breakfast and it's not even on the
    menu anymore."
